How to Install and Uninstall python3-flask-httpauth Package on Ubuntu 22.04 LTS (Jammy Jellyfish)

Last updated: May 09,2024

1. Install "python3-flask-httpauth" package

Please follow the steps below to install python3-flask-httpauth on Ubuntu 22.04 LTS (Jammy Jellyfish)

$ sudo apt update $ sudo apt install python3-flask-httpauth

2. Uninstall "python3-flask-httpauth" package

This guide covers the steps necessary to uninstall python3-flask-httpauth on Ubuntu 22.04 LTS (Jammy Jellyfish):

$ sudo apt remove python3-flask-httpauth $ sudo apt autoclean && sudo apt autoremove
